Sleigh Bells - Treats

Treats Everyone hears something different in Sleigh Bells’ bombastic art-rock collages, from power tools to motorcycle engines to electro-thrashers Atari Teenage Riot to hip-hop bruiser Swizz Beats, and no one is wrong. But let’s not forget the axe–nay, jackhammer–lineage of guitarist/producer Derek Miller, who used to shred with South Florida post-hardcore pioneers Poison The Well. Although...

Dirty Tactics - It Is What It Is

It is What It Is The sophomore full-length by Philadelphia three-piece Dirty Tactics is more of the same beer-fueled melodic punk that the band have steadily gained a reputation for. Somewhere between the gruff No Idea Records style (think Against Me! and the Tim Version) and the Bay Area pop-punk scene of the '90s (Pinhead...

William Control - Noir

Noir For his solo debut last year as William Control, Aiden frontman Wil Francis delivered a record that appealed more toward industrial-rock rivetheads in Apotgyma Berserk tees than anyone who's a card-carrying member of Warped Tour Nation. Noir, the second installment in the Control canon, finds Francis abusing his hard drive with distortion ("Vorspiel") and...
